#60118b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60118b is composed of 37.6% red, 6.7%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.9%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 278.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#60118b color hex could be obtained by blending #c022ff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#60118b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#60118b has RGB values of R:96, G:17,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 6295947.

Hex triplet 60118b #60118b
RGB Decimal 96, 17, 139 rgb(96,17,139)
RGB Percent 37.6, 6.7, 54.5 rgb(37.6%,6.7%,54.5%)
CMYK 31, 88, 0, 45
HSL 278.9°, 78.2, 30.6 hsl(278.9,78.2%,30.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 278.9°, 87.8, 54.5
Web Safe 660099 #660099
CIE-LAB 26.016, 52.424, -49.751
XYZ 9.684, 4.752, 24.832
xyY 0.247, 0.121, 4.752
CIE-LCH 26.016, 72.273, 316.498
CIE-LUV 26.016, 17.359, -65.352
Hunter-Lab 21.799, 41.147, -52.279
Binary 01100000, 00010001, 10001011

Shades and Tints of #60118b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0211 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
